Screen Issues We Fix

Cracked Screen

Visible cracks, spiderweb damage, or shattered glass — the most common issue we see. Full panel replacement gets you back to new.

Lines or Discoloration

Vertical lines, horizontal bars, color bleeding, or dead zones — these usually mean the panel itself needs replacing.

Flickering Display

Screen flashes, flickers, or strobes — could be a bad panel, a loose cable, or a backlight issue. We'll figure out which.

Dim or Dark Display

Screen barely visible even at full brightness? The backlight or inverter may be failing. We can fix or replace it.

Black or Blank Screen

Laptop powers on but nothing on the display? Could be the screen, the cable, or the graphics. We diagnose before we replace.

Ghost Images or Burn-in

Persistent images or shadowy outlines stuck on screen — especially common on older panels. A replacement clears it up.

Common Questions

How much does a screen replacement cost?

It depends on your laptop model. Standard HD panels can be very affordable, while higher-end touchscreens or OLED panels cost more. We'll give you the exact price after looking at your laptop — no estimates, no ranges, just the real number.

How long does it take?

The replacement itself usually takes under an hour. The timeline mostly depends on parts availability — common screens ship fast, while rarer panels can take a few days to arrive.

Can you replace touchscreens?

Yes. Touchscreen digitizers and display assemblies are more involved (and more expensive) than standard panels, but we handle them. We'll let you know exactly what's needed for your specific model.

Is it worth replacing the screen on an older laptop?

Sometimes yes, sometimes no. If the screen is the only problem and the rest of the machine runs fine, a replacement is way cheaper than a new laptop. If the laptop has other issues too, we'll give you an honest recommendation.

Do you do MacBook screens?

We do, though MacBook screen replacements tend to be pricier since Apple uses proprietary display assemblies. We'll quote you the exact cost before proceeding.
